What is FPGA evaluation kit?

The SP701 Evaluation Kit, equipped with the best-in-class performance-per-watt Spartan®-7 FPGA, is built for designs requiring sensor fusion such as industrial networking, embedded vision, and automotive applications. The included XC7S100 FPGA is the highest density device of the Spartan-7 family.

What is basys3?

The Basys 3 is an entry-level FPGA development board designed exclusively for the Vivado® Design Suite featuring the Xilinx® Artix®-7-FPGA architecture. Basys 3 is the newest addition to the popular Basys line of FPGA development boards for students or beginners just getting started with FPGA technology.

What is Zyboboard?

The ZYBO (ZYnq BOard) is a feature-rich, ready-to-use, entry-level embedded software and digital circuit development platform built around the smallest member of the Xilinx Zynq-7000 family, the Z-7010.

What components are necessary for a FPGA?

A basic FPGA architecture (Figure 1) consists of thousands of fundamental elements called configurable logic blocks (CLBs) surrounded by a system of programmable interconnects, called a fabric, that routes signals between CLBs. Input/output (I/O) blocks interface between the FPGA and external devices.

What does a FPGA do?

The FPGA is a chip that helps companies and researchers work around the problem. The FPGA is an integrated circuit that can be programmed for multiple uses. It has an array of “programmable logic blocks” and a way to program the blocks and the relationship between the blocks. It is a generic tool that can be customized for multiple uses.

What is the role of FPGA in a system?

FPGAs have a remarkable role in embedded system development due to their capability to start system software (SW) development simultaneously with hardware (HW), enable system performance simulations at a very early phase of the development, and allow various system partitioning (SW and HW) trials and iterations before final freezing of the system architecture.
